你查询的IP:[121.4.145.158]  地理位置:中国–上海–上海

最新查询124.20.5.199 119.26.187.112 220.231.148.22 123.206.73.7 122.96.106.132 117.112.91.35 116.56.94.235 167.139.228.125 60.155.252.185 121.4.145.158 202.127.110.193 221.198.190.80 203.100.192.193 124.68.171.100 203.208.32.134 168.160.105.174 203.119.24.187 203.91.120.187 203.94.3.61 218.249.16.175 202.38.136.255 60.55.26.111 202.38.184.205 124.108.40.161 116.214.64.138 116.70.26.221 202.92.252.177 119.128.25.245 117.106.52.72 116.60.59.181 159.226.72.6